
WASHINGTON – President Joe Biden is encouraging Americans not to get complacent as the country works to vanquishing the Coronavirus.
On Tuesday, Biden outlined steps his administration will take over the course of the summer to help all Americans get vaccinated.
He said the focus will be on bringing shots to those who still haven’t gotten them.
Biden said the administration will work on meeting Americans where they are, offering shots at work, pharmacies, and at big summer events.
The president also discussed the COVID-19 surge response teams that will be sent to states facing problems with the virus.
“We’re mobilizing what I’m calling COVID-19 Surge Response Teams. These teams are made up of experts from FEMA, the CDC, and elsewhere across our government. And they’re going to help states that have particular problems, prevent, detect, and respond to the spread of the Delta variant among unvaccinated people in communities with low vaccination rates,” said Biden. “Some states have low vaccination rates. We’re going to deploy things like testing to expand detection of the virus, medicine to help treat the infected and we’re going to provide federal personnel to fill gaps in staffing and technical experts to help investigate outbreaks.”
Biden said his administration will also work to get vaccines to family doctors, so children ages 12 to 18 can get vaccinated during back-to-school checkups or physicals.
